Ladybirds are also incredible for the environment. They play a vital role in keeping gardens and ecosystems in balance. Their natural ability to control pests, especially aphids and other harmful insects, is crucial for helping plants thrive. In the absence of these tiny creatures, many gardens and crops would struggle to thrive.
